    Well we are past the Winter Solstice in the Northern Hemisphere so the days will start to get longer but here we will have to get past March here before I can take the side curtains off and put on the wind wings. I am writing now to ask 36 Sedan for details of his drive train: engine, transmission, rear gear ratio and rear tires just to see what gives him 13 mpg while having fun. Just to give him company my car has been on the hook twice in the last year. First when I reved the engine uphill on an ramp in third gear and the heater hose blew off leaving me stuck on a major Interstate. That was cured by a longer barbed tube fitting. The second time was more mysterious when the top part of the coil cracked due to a faulty (my mistake) mount. That was fixed with a new coil and a better mount. The cracked coil was a mystery because the engine would run and then it wouldn't, then it would etc. until the crack was noticed.
